Hey Guys, I have received an email in my LinkedIn's profile from one of HMC agents, she asked  my CV, we had a long telephone interview about a senior midwife position in Women's Hospital in Doha,  as I am doing a PhD in Midwifery in New Zealand. after that we had another long telephone interview about the salary, and benefits, after that she asked all of my documents and she emailed me a link which linked me to a profile in HR department's website in HMC with my name and my details, it was like an online CV, after completing the online CV, I had 2 online quiz for English , and employment in HMC website,   English quiz had 40 to 50 difficult questions and another one was like a survey. she asked my marriage certificate image, my degrees and my IDs as well as my registration certificate which I emailed her all of them. I don't know what is the next stage? I found this job vacancy in other websites and they want 40 senior midwives for Women's hospital in Doha.
